Job Requirements
- Registered Nurse licensure in the State of New York.
- Basic Life Support (BLS/CPR) certification for healthcare providers.
- Associate of Applied Science (AAS) degree in Nursing or related field.
- Minimum of 1 year experience in substance abuse treatment settings.
- Charge Nurse or management experience preferred.
- Strong knowledge of substance abuse treatment protocols and procedures.
- Excellent organizational and leadership skills to manage departmental operations.
- Ability to mentor and educate nursing staff effectively.
- Commitment to maintaining compliance with accreditation and regulatory standards.
